As you can probably tell by my avtar I am a Broncos fan. First off the title is true, I am not here to rip on Cutler or say "we won the trade." I am here to support your Quarterback.

Jay has the ability to be the best QB in the league. He is more physically gifted than Manning or Brady. He lacks concentration at times and relies on his abilities rather than his brains to make the play . Some times that can be disastrous. Other times His decision making, internal clock and all that Jazz are what need to be fixed. The options out there as QB coach are relatively think anymore so I wanted to bring a few of those guys to light as possible hires as OC/HC options next year.

Star-divide

Gary Kubiak- Developed Jake Plummer into a game winner and had him become less error prone while he was in Denver. Cutler lost out on his tutelidge because He took the HC job in Houston. If Houston misses the playoffs there is a chance he will be availible as OC.

Jim Zorn- Chances of him remaining HC in Washington after this season are slim. He could be had as a QB Coach/ OC (No play calling duties). As a QB Coach he can do a pretty good job.

Todd Haley- Another good OC that maybe in over his head in KC.

Mike Shannahan- If you want to get rid of Jerry Angelo and Lovie I think this is your man. He will pander to Jay Cutler but he will help him grow as well.

Norv Turner- Ron's Brother is a little better OC than Ron. He also is in over his head as a HC so he might not mind the demotion.

 

Keep in mind we took a former HC who was in over his head in Nolan and we have a pretty stellar Defense.

Jay is a gunslinger

that means, imho, that he is going to try and make every throw 20+ yards. That’s fine if you have receivers who can get separation and run crisp routes while doing it. If your WR just runs streaks well you put the safety 20 yrds back to cover with the DB. Gunslingers are good for the oohs and awes but they are also god for the doh’s and duh’s. Jay has sloppy footwork in the pocket, locks on to the hot read, and forces the ball. IF he can work out those demons he will be crazy good and Chicago will have gotten everything we hoped he was in Denver!
